George Flanagan extends Huddersfield Giants contract until 2029
The fan favourite says he aims to grow further after impressive debut season
George Flanagan has signed a contract extension with Huddersfield Giants, committing to the club until the end of the 2029 season.
It follows a strong debut Super League campaign for the 22 year old.
"I'm over the moon to re-sign again," Flanagan said. "I’m glad to get it over the line now and focus on what could be a big year for the Giants.
“I’ve been focusing on getting more physicality, right like Robbo has wanted me to do, get my fitness right and you know, you’re only as good as your last year, and I want to kick on and be better than I was last year.
“Obviously, I’ve got to taste the Super League last year, so to play again this year would be massive!
"I just want to kick on and take the Giants to somewhere they haven’t been for a while – up in that top section, that’s where all the boys want to be. We’ve been working hard and we’ve had a great pre-season so far, so now I’m looking forward to it.”
